Transaction 2f80fc37bbb95c6699e8deccd8594c5c07b317f3212fe2de339926c45a6a07c7
1 Input
1 Output
-
2f80fc37bbb95c6699e8deccd8594c5c07b317f3212fe2de339926c45a6a07c7:0
- value
- 670980
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beac014d6dd31e52de014f6b24d5ed5d3084728
- address
- bc1qm04vq9xkm5c72t0qznmtyn276hfss3egx7jswu